Ambient Air Pollution and Stroke: An Updated Review
Erin R Kulick1, Joel D Kaufman2,3,4, Coralynn Sack2,3
1Department of Epidemiology and Biostatistics, Temple University College of Public Health, Philadelphia, PA (E.R.K.).
Air pollution is a significant risk factor for stroke. Reducing exposure to ambient air pollutants can decrease the incidence and improve outcomes of cerebrovascular disease.

Background:
- Stroke is a major cause of death and disability globally.
- Identifying modifiable risk factors, including environmental exposures, is crucial for prevention.
- Emerging evidence links ambient air pollution to increased stroke risk.
Purpose of the Study:
- To review current evidence on ambient air pollution as a risk factor for stroke.
- To explore the pathophysiological mechanisms connecting air pollution and cerebrovascular events.
- To provide recommendations for mitigating air pollution exposure.
Main Methods:
- Systematic review of recent scientific literature.
- Analysis of data on short-term and long-term air pollutant exposures.
- Examination of epidemiological studies and mechanistic research.
Main Results:
- Both short-term and long-term exposure to air pollutants are associated with increased stroke incidence.
- Air pollution can trigger acute cerebrovascular events and increase long-term risk.
- Evidence supports a causal link between air quality and stroke outcomes.
Conclusions:
- Reducing ambient air pollutant concentrations is a key public health strategy.
- Mitigating air pollution exposure offers a significant opportunity to reduce the burden of stroke.
- Further research into personalized and community-level interventions is warranted.
